Title:
Founder's jewel for London Warwickshire Lodge, No. 3846 presented to W. Bro. Henry C. Adams, 1918.
Object name(s):
Jewels; Jewel, Founder
Brief description:
Top bar: Gold plated silver metal banner that is entwined around gold plated silver metal scrolling foliage, infilled with dark blue enamel and bearing the text 'FOUNDER'. Ribbon: Ribbed and watered silk in light blue. Hanging device: Gold plated silver metal disc that is infilled with enamel and painted with the crest of the Earls of Warwick, consisting of a white bear, which is muzzled and chained to a white staff. It is on a background of burgundy. Surmounting the disc is a gold plated silver metal shield that is surrounded by gold plated silver metal scrolling foliage and is bearing the City of London coat of arms, which is infilled with red and white enamel. Curved around the bottom of the disc is a banner that is infilled with dark blue and white enamel and is bearing the text 'LONDON WARWICKSHIRE LODGE No. 3846'. Below this is a shaped plaque in gold plated silver metal that is bearing a set square and compass in relief. Pin: Vertical.
